[0014] The woven fabric with a knitting-like effect that can shield ultraviolet light is formed by weaving warp yarns and weft yarns through an air-jet loom, and is characterized in that the raw materials of the warp yarns and weft yarns are made of the following raw materials in parts by weight: Isotactic polypropylene 27, polyester fiber 23, diatom mud 5, nano titanium dioxide 4, waste cotton fiber 18, bamboo charcoal fiber 24, soybean protein fiber 15, mulberry fiber 19, EPDM rubber 5, ethyl acetate 9, Glycidyl methacrylate 16, dibutyltin dilaurate 0.5, Schisandra chinensis 2, perilla leaf 1, 1-butyl-3-methylimidazole acetate 110, 1-allyl-3-methylimidazole chloride Salt 100, additive 5, appropriate amount of water.

The invention discloses woven fabric capable of shielding UV light and imitating a knitted effect. The woven fabric is formed by the way that warps and wefts are knitted by an air jet loom. The warps and the wefts comprise, by weight, 24-35 parts of isotatic polypropylene, 20-25 parts of polyester fibers, 3-5 parts of diatom ooze, 2-4 parts of nano-TiO2, 18-26 parts of waste cotton fibers, 20-26 parts of bamboo charcoal fibers, 13-16 parts of soybean protein fibers, 19-27 parts of mulberry bark fibers, 5-8 parts of EPDM, 6-9 parts of ethyl acetate, 12-17 parts of glycidyl methacrylate, 0.3-0.7 part of dibutyltin dilaurate, 2-4 parts of schisandra chinensis, 1-3 parts of folia perillae acutae, 90-110 parts of 1-butyl-3-methylimidazole acetate, 100-120 parts of 1-allyl-3-methylimidazole chlorine salt, 5-8 parts of auxiliaries and an appropriate amount of water. The woven fabric has the advantages of being tight and stiff in hand feeling, capable of achieving a visual effect, antibacterial, capable of keeping warm and the like.
